Proxyman是一款现代本地Web调试代理工具,它不仅提供了强大的网络调试功能,还具备直观易用的用户界面,是开发人员、测试人员和网络管理员在调试和监控网络流量时的得力助手。
实时监控和拦截网络流量:
Proxyman可以捕获并显示设备上的所有网络流量,包括HTTP、HTTPS和WebSocket等。
实时查看每个请求的详细信息,如URL、方法、状态码、响应时间等。
SSL解密:
支持对HTTPS流量进行SSL解密,使用户能够查看加密的请求和响应内容,这对于测试和调试加密流量非常有用。
请求和响应编辑:
允许用户编辑和修改请求和响应的内容,例如修改请求参数、添加或删除头部,甚至修改响应内容,以便进行测试和调试。
透明代理:
Proxyman可以作为一个中间人,让应用程序通过它发送和接收所有网络请求,而无需修改代码。
过滤与筛选:
提供多个过滤器,用户可以根据协议、内容类型、URL、请求头、响应头、正文等复杂的条件进行过滤,以找到关心的数据。
高级调试工具:
包括Breakpoint、Map Local、Map Remote、Blacklist、External Proxying、No Caching、Protobuf、Clear Cache、Custom Certificates、Scripting、Network Conditions、Reverse Proxy、Diff、Access Control、DNS Spoofing等。
Breakpoint工具允许用户在运行时即时修改请求和响应数据。
Map Local工具允许开发者模拟响应,加速开发过程。
用户界面与交互设计:
现代、直观的用户界面,使得用户能够轻松进行调试和监控网络流量。
支持多种手势和快捷键操作,方便用户快速进行流量捕获和导航。
提供JSON或其他数据格式的优雅缩进和折叠,使得查看大量数据变得轻松。
安全性:
严格的数据保护措施,确保网络流量仅限于本地,不会被第三方访问。